The 47-year-old is one of thousands of Palestinians living in nearly a dozen neighborhoods in Israeli-controlled areas of Hebron, who have been effectively \u201cimprisoned at home\u201d by the Israel Defense Forces (IDF) since October 7,\u00a0according to\u00a0Israeli human\u00a0rights group B\u2019Tselem.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      A full curfew was imposed that day on those neighborhoods,\u00a0which surround\u00a0Hebron\u2019s old city, where Palestinians were not allowed to leave their homes, according to B\u2019Tselem and other residents. It was partially lifted two weeks later, allowing Palestinians to leave the area between 8 and 9 a.m. and return home between 4 and 5 p.m. on Sunday, Tuesday and Thursday, said Betar.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      Residents and activists have complained about running out of food, adults missing work, of being fearful and facing threats from settlers for opening their windows or letting their children out\u00a0onto\u00a0the street, and being prevented from returning home in time for curfew as they attempt to pass some of\u00a0the dozens of checkpoints\u00a0that populate the area.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      When Betar\u2019s wife fell ill and was struggling to breathe last week, the curfew prevented the couple from walking out to see a doctor, so an ambulance had to be called. \u201cI am not allowed to open my door or my window\u2026 I called the ambulance, and they arrived after two hours and 57 minutes exactly,\u201d he said, explaining that the medics had to gain Israeli permission to enter the area and navigate a series of checkpoints to get to his home.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      The IDF said there had been \u201ca significant increase in terrorist attacks\u201d in the West Bank since the war began and that its troops had been conducting \u201cnightly counterterrorism operations to apprehend suspects, some of them are part of the Hamas terrorist organization.\u201d  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      While it did not address the curfew directly in the statement, the IDF said that \u201cas part of the security operations in the area, dynamic checkpoints have been put up over different places. The mission of the IDF is to maintain the security of all residents of the area, and to act to prevent terrorism and activities that endanger the citizens of the State of Israel.\u201d  <\/p>\n<h2 class=\"subheader\">    Increased separation<\/h2>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      Israel has\u00a0occupied\u00a0the\u00a0West\u00a0Bank\u00a0since seizing the territory from Jordanian military occupation in\u00a01967.\u00a0It\u00a0later agreed\u00a0to\u00a0transfer limited control over parts of the territory to the Palestinian Authority, after agreements signed in the 1990s. But Israel has continued to build settlements there, considered illegal under international law, encroaching into\u00a0land that\u00a0Palestinians and the international community view as territory for a future Palestinian state. Israel views the West Bank as \u201cdisputed territory,\u201d and contends its settlement policy is legal.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      The West Bank has\u00a0seen a surge\u00a0in settler attacks this year, including one that an Israeli military commander called a \u201cpogrom.\u201d The issue has concerned United States officials, with President Joe Biden saying that the US was prepared to issue visa bans against \u201cextremists attacking civilians in the West Bank,\u201d in a Washington Post op-ed over the weekend.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      Even by the standards of the West Bank, the situation in Hebron is complicated. A predominantly Palestinian city, it has Israeli settlements right in the center. The result is both a\u00a0physical and legal segregation\u00a0between the hundreds of Jewish settlers and the thousands of Palestinians who live on the streets around the old city.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      As Betar\u2019s home is meters away from one of the West Bank\u2019s most\u00a0contested and holiest places, known to Jews as the Cave of the Patriarchs and to Muslims as the Ibrahimi Mosque, he is restricted from turning right when he exits his front\u00a0door.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      His neighborhood began to hollow out after a 1994 massacre when a Jewish settler walked into the Ibrahimi Mosque and killed 29 people, say residents, prompting Israel to introduce a policy of separation in the area,\u00a0according to a 2019 United Nations report.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      That policy hardened following the second Palestinian intifada between 2000 and 2005\u00a0and\u00a0increasing\u00a0Jewish settler-Palestinian violence that saw the deployment of new checkpoints, restrictions on the movement of Palestinians and closure of shops.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      Thousands of Palestinians\ufeff have since been forced to leave the area amid the settler attacks and \u201cconstant raids and incursions into their homes by Israeli forces, which often include the temporary takeover of parts of the homes,\u201d the report added.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      The old city is now a warren of restrictions and limits for the Palestinians living there. Some areas around Israeli settlements and the Jewish side of the Cave of Patriarchs, close to Betar\u2019s home, have been entirely closed off to Palestinians for decades, according to a map by\u00a0B\u2019Tselem\u00a0and conversations with residents.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      The Palestinian population in the area has\u00a0meanwhile\u00a0shrunk\u00a0to an estimated 33,000 people, says Sadot, B\u2019Tselem\u2019s spokesperson, and she and other activists worry restrictions are being used as a pretext to push Palestinians out\u00a0altogether.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      The post-October 7 restrictions are \u201cnot happening in a political vacuum,\u201d Sadot said. Last year, Israel gained its most right-wing government in history, with some government ministers, like National Security Minister\u00a0Itamar\u00a0Ben Gvir, supporting the annexation of the West Bank. Ben Gvir himself lives in Kiryat Arba, a settlement on the outskirts of Hebron.  <\/p>\n<h2 class=\"subheader\">    \u2018An unannounced war\u2019<\/h2>\n<p class=\"paragraph inline-placeholder\">      The restrictions\u00a0on Palestinians\u2019\u00a0movement\u00a0are\u00a0in stark contrast to the\u00a0freedoms afforded an\u00a0estimated 700 hardline Jewish settlers, living in areas of the old city and\u00a0still\u00a0free to move about\u00a0with the military\u2019s\u00a0protection.
